Family Empowerment Centers
Funding Description
Family Empowerment Centers offer parents and guardians of children and young adults with disabilities access to accurate information, specialized training, and peer-to-peer support in their communities. The fourteen centers serve families with children and young adults with disabilities from ages 3 through 18 inclusive, and young adults from ages 19 through 22 who had an individualized education program prior to their eighteenth birthday.Eligibility

Required Eligibility Criteria | As mandated, the centers must: (1) have a private, non-profit 501(c)(3)status; (2) have a board majority (51 percent) of parents, guardians, and family members of children with disabilities; and (3) serve the full range of disabilities, including children with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der, learning disabilities, speech and language issues, hearing impairment, physical impairment, etc. |

Allocation Formula | Each center will receive a minimum amount of $150,000 plus an additional amount based on each region's total school enrollment on the 2014 California Longitudinal Pupil Achievement Data System. |
